We left Atari in Volume One as they began to wobble with finances in 1983. We start Volume Two as Atari and GCC work to design a new game console, the Atari 7800 ProSystem. Atari and its parent, Warner Communications Inc. make plans to turn Atari around and hire a new man to steer it back to profitability. But in the background the sale of the company is being plotted, and Jack Tramiel does a deal and becomes the new owner of (most) of the iconic company. We look at the "new" Atari Corporation, the amazing ST line, the XE, the Lynx, the PC range, and everything in between. Facts, figures, specs, global advertising, internal docs and photos... as much Atari as I could fit into one book! Book specs: 215 x 215mm, full colour, perfect bound, 292 pages.
